Fiddler on the Roof

Local youth in Facetime Theatre Summer Stage I will present three performances of the unforgettable musical "Fiddler on the Roof" on July 17 and 18 at 7 p.m. and July 19 at 2 p.m. in the Lenfest Theater at Ursinus College. Students from 4th grade through college will perform this touching tale of Tevye and his family in the colorful little village of Anatevka. Rich in historical detail, Fiddler's universal theme of tradition cuts across barriers of race, class, nationality and religion with beloved songs like "Sunrise, Sunset," "If I Were A Rich Man," and "Matchmaker, Matchmaker."

This is Facetime's third year of summer stage camps and performances. Last year Facetime summer stage performed "The Music Man" and in 2012, "Oliver!"  Both drew sold-out crowds to the beautiful 380-seat Lenfest Theater.

The Lenfest Theater is located in the Kaleidoscope Performing Arts Center at Ursinus College, 601 East Main St., Collegeville, PA. Enter the campus through the west entrance on 9th Ave. and drive straight into the Kaleidoscope parking lot.
